The Impact of Family Eco-Recreation on the Development of Personal and Cultural Values in Children

Family values in recreation play an important role in raising children and shaping their views of the world around them. Family eco-vacations, in particular, are becoming an increasingly popular choice for families looking to strengthen their bonds and develop their children's respect for nature. Such recreation not only allows them to enjoy the beauty of the surrounding world, but also makes a significant contribution to the development of personal and cultural values in children.

Family eco-vacation: what is it?

Nature as a basis for recreation

Family eco-vacation involves spending time in nature, which significantly affects the mental and physical health of family members. The natural environment helps reduce stress and improve mood. Popular formats of family eco-vacation include:

  • hiking in national parks;
  • camping and outdoor recreation;
  • trips to farms.

Goals and objectives of family eco-vacation

The main goals of family eco-vacation are to strengthen family ties and to develop a sense of responsibility for nature in children. Joint vacations allow children to understand the importance of environmental issues and develop sustainable habits in relation to the environment. Such trips develop in children the ability to work in a team and maintain trust within the family.

Developing personal values through family eco-vacation

Formation of an ecologically oriented worldview in children

Spending time outdoors together helps children develop an eco-oriented worldview. Fostering respect for nature begins with simple activities, such as picking up trash during walks or participating in forest restoration. These activities help children understand the importance of ecology and their role in preserving it.

Illustration for section: family values of rest

The Relationship Between Family Values and Personal Responsibility

Family values of recreation are closely connected with children's personal responsibility. Joint hikes and games in the open air form in children an understanding of the importance of caring for nature and the world around them. The result of such activities is the development of skills of responsibility and significance, which they can apply in life.

Impact on cultural values and identity

Instilling cultural traditions through shared recreation

Family eco-vacation allows you to explore cultural traditions related to nature. Each trip provides an opportunity to discover the cultural characteristics of different regions. For example, participation in local festivals and traditions can enrich children with new experiences.

Developing a sense of community and identity

Spending time together strengthens the bond between family members and fosters a sense of community. Such moments create unforgettable memories and strengthen national identity through an awareness of one’s roots, which is also important for personal and emotional growth.
